Analysis

This product features Injuv technology, which uses a low-molecular-weight form of hyaluronic acid to help your body absorb it more easily. It is intended to help keep skin hydrated and joints moving smoothly as you age.

While the quality of the Injuv complex is high, the actual amount of active acid is lower than in many other products. It’s a decent choice if you find other HA supplements hard on your stomach, but it isn't the best value for money.

Nutrient quality

76 High impact

Branded Injuv offers a high-quality, low-molecular-weight form of hyaluronic acid for improved uptake. However, the total dosage of the active component is significantly lower than recommended for therapeutic joint or skin support.

Ingredient transparency

90 Highest impact

Branded complex name is clearly disclosed, but the actual percentage of active hyaluronic acid is not specified. Usage directions and inactive ingredients are clearly and standardly listed.

Customer satisfaction

90 Highest impact

Consistent satisfaction ratings across hundreds of reviews suggest the product meets basic hydration needs. Review volume is sufficient to confirm general user satisfaction and reliability.

Value for money

61 Moderate impact

High cost per serving makes this a less economical choice for those seeking therapeutic hyaluronic acid levels. Better values exist for higher milligram counts of active ingredients in this category.
